In fairness, the OP did not explicitly ask for upvotes on Twitter, just provided a link to his Product Hunt submission. ( https://twitter.com/aten/status/511904562857254914 ) The difference is that doing that on Reddit or Hacker News will get your post killed and you potentially shadowbanned. And justifiably so, since putting an emphasis on social media popularity in determining ranking takes away from the quality of the submission.
If you don't believe that upvote begging is a problem on Product Hunt, just look at Twitter. ( https://twitter.com/search?q=product%20hunt%20upvote&src=typ... ) Note how most of those have Favorites and Replies from Ryan Hoover himself or another employee.
I doubt this policy will be reversed since it's the reason PH became so popular, but this is the primary reason I'll never take Product Hunt seriously.
Is there a warning on submission that says something like "Please don't ask your friends to upvote your submissions. If you do, your submission may be penalized. The best products stand on their own merits."? If that's the case, then why do you Favorite Tweets from companies begging for upvotes instead of warning them that their behavior is unacceptable?
I personally have received spam asking for Product Hunt upvotes ( http://i.imgur.com/B5hLdYG.png ), and you of all people should be interested in not supporting that.
https://twitter.com/search?q=product%20hunt%20upvote&src=typ...